I am about to change my oil in my 528I for the first time since I bought it and was wondering 1st the oil that has been used in it since new has been BMW synthetic I have been told that Castrol makes this oil and was wondering if that was true adn if I could just use Castrol synthetic instead of BMW oil, also when I change the oil , how do I reset the service interval light that come on when I start the car, or do I have to go to the dealer for that, any advice on this would be great, thanks for all of your help Jon

Yes it is true that Castrol makes BMW's oil, just as it is true that in the early 90's Mobil made BMW's oil, it's a bid/contract thing. Any synthetic oil will work and is better than dino oil over the long run. I prefer Mobil 1 and have used it in every vehicle I have owned since the early 80's. Wal Mart (sorry, but is true) is a good place to buy oils as they have the 5qt jusgs and often they are on sale for less than $20.00.
